Some other prominent takeaways from the changelog (some featured in the video above):
- You can now milk tamed goats. Your taming skill will reduce the amount happiness your goat will lose when being milked.
- Added many new items including some rare items, lore-related items and added all types of mortars and pestles.
- Redesigned all menus, ranging from the save game screen, to the options screen, to interrupting screens such as loading, confirm, or input screens.
- Controlled fires (campfires, furnaces, etc.) will now last longer as they will eventually reduce to embers that can be re-stoked for normal functionality.
- Added a new menu that automatically saves previous characters you’ve used, to use again or create new characters from.
- Creatures will now take offerings from the ground and become tamed.
- Added a new ore type, along with all the craftable tools, armors and weapons associated with it.
- There are now 20 saves slots.
- Skill hovers now reveal which stats each skill can increase.
- Added a “pause menu” when in game which pauses single-player games in real-time turn mode. From it you may continue the game, return to the main menu, view the game options, and view multiplayer options for your world.
- You can now hold down shift (rebindable) to turn directions without moving.
- Arrows are now crafted with arrow shafts (making them lighter overall).
- Updated the controls system to allow multiple binds on the same bindable action, more press types (mouse left, right, middle, scroll up and down, etc), and ctrl, alt, shift modifiers along with any press.
- Added cooling lava and obsidian tiles (with a new resource and new functionality).
- Added a resistance/vulnerability output for creatures with accuracy based on anatomy skill.
